Froggy's Family Entertainment Center
Address: 3347 Martha Berry Hwy, Rome, GA 30165
Froggy's Family Entertainment Center in Rome, Georgia, is a lively indoor playground featuring multiple bounce houses, slides, and arcade games that cater to children of all ages. The facility offers dedicated party rooms where staff help coordinate birthdays with decorations and cleanup, making celebrations hassle-free for parents. Parents can relax in massage chairs while their kids burn energy in the various play areas, which are regularly cleaned and maintained to ensure a safe environment for everyone.
What People Are Saying

Energy Burning: The reviews frequently praise the playground's ability to help children burn off energy. Parents appreciate the space for active play.
Adult Space: One review mentions massage chairs available for a small fee. No other adult-oriented amenities like a cafe, bar, or lounge are described.
Food & Snacks: Reviews mention limited food options such as soda and chips, with one suggesting the need for more variety such as pizza. The availability of outside food is restricted.

Cleanliness: Customer reviews consistently cite the cleanliness of the facility, mentioning clean bounce houses, restrooms, and party rooms. However, there's also a review mentioning the need for more cleaning.
Parties: Many reviews explicitly mention birthday parties being held at the indoor playground, and some describe the staff's assistance with setup and cleanup. Specific party packages aren't detailed, however.
Prices: The reviews mention prices being 'unbeatable' and 'reasonably priced', with one example of a $10 entry fee. Specific pricing details are not given for all services.

Restrooms: Many reviews highlight the cleanliness of the restrooms.

Activities: Multiple reviews describe various activities including bounce houses (of different styles and themes), a climbing structure with slides, and an arcade area.
